Stef Bon wrote:
>
>
> This is the whole problem, because this is not easy. The automounter 
> (read man 5 autofs) can offer variables like USER, UID, etc,HOST
> of the user requesting the mount (according to the manpage). Then to 
> present this user a suitable dialog... maybe via dbus???

I'm silly here, the user is not the problem, this is already available, 
in the options, or - in my construction - in the config file, in the 
parameter AUTOFS_USER
and in the mountpath, but the environment this user is using! A pid of 
the process would be very usefull, for example.
But this is not easy. When I'm logged in twice with the same account, 
which session should get the question for the passphrase?
